Product description

"Terroir" by Barista Hustle is a visually stunning exploration of how the unique terroir of a coffee farm profoundly influences the character and success of its crop.

With captivating photography and interviews featuring experts like Tim Wendelboe, Hanna Neuschwander, Willem Boot, Graciano Cruz, and Anabella Meneses, the book provides an educational journey into the intricacies of coffee cultivation. It delves into vital aspects such as farming techniques, soil management, coffee-tree diseases, and the impact of climate change on coffee production.
The book emphasizes the factors within one's control to support sustainable and delicious coffee, making it an essential read for those passionate about understanding and enhancing the coffee journey. The collaborative effort with Scott Rao Publications adds depth to this comprehensive guide, exploring how terroir shapes the coffee's character and crop success.

The interviews with experts and insights into farm management offer a holistic perspective on the financial and environmental aspects influencing the coffee's quality. "Terroir" is a must-read for anyone seeking a deeper understanding of the complexities that contribute to a truly exceptional cup of coffee.
